An Exceptional Global
Learning Experience
The innovative and comprehensive curriculum of the Senior Executive Leadership Program—
India will take you beyond business basics to focus on the challenges of greatest concern to
corporate leaders today, across India and the globe.
Intensive in-class modules include faculty presentations, case discussions, guest speakers, and
skill-building exercises. Through personal coaching and special projects, you will address the
leadership challenges facing you and your organization.
Between modules, you will work on an individual strategy project and sharpen your leadership
skills. As you try out new approaches in your workplace, you will have the opportunity to
reflect on your experience, receive feedback from your boss and colleagues, and bring new
insights back to the classroom.
